linux命令输出状态

不及物动词 其他 90

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,有许多命令可以用来输出系统的状态信息。以下是一些常用的命令:

    1. `top`:显示系统中当前运行的进程列表,并实时更新进程的状态、CPU使用率、内存使用率等信息。按键盘上的q键可以退出。

    2. `htop`:类似于top命令,但是提供了更多的功能和用户友好的界面。

    3. `ps`:显示当前运行的进程列表,并提供进程的详细信息,如进程ID、父进程ID、运行时间等。可以使用不同的选项来显示特定的进程。

    4. `df`:显示文件系统的磁盘使用情况,包括总容量、已使用空间、可用空间等。可以使用不同的选项来指定显示的文件系统。

    5. `free`:显示系统的内存使用情况,包括总内存、已使用内存、可用内存、缓存、交换空间等。可以使用不同的选项来指定显示的单位。

    6. `ifconfig`:显示系统网络接口的配置信息,包括IP地址、子网掩码、MAC地址等。

    7. `netstat`:显示系统网络连接的状态,包括TCP连接、UDP连接等。可以使用不同的选项来指定显示的信息。

    8. `sar`:系统活动报告工具,可以显示系统的CPU使用率、内存使用率、磁盘I/O等信息。可以使用不同的选项来指定显示的时间间隔和持续时间。

    9. `uptime`:显示系统的运行时间、平均负载和登录用户数。

    10. `iostat`:显示系统的磁盘I/O统计信息,包括每个磁盘的读写速度、I/O请求队列长度等。

    11. `vmstat`:显示系统的虚拟内存统计信息,包括内存使用率、交换空间使用率、CPU上下文切换等。

    以上是一些常用的Linux命令,可以用来输出系统的状态信息。根据实际需求,选择合适的命令来获取所需信息。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Linux命令可以输出不同的状态信息,帮助用户了解系统的运行情况和执行结果。下面是Linux命令常见的一些状态输出:

    1. 成功状态(Return Status):Linux命令执行成功时,会返回一个整数值,称为成功状态码(Return Status)。通常情况下,0表示命令执行成功,非零整数表示命令执行失败。可以通过命令`echo $?`查看上一条命令的返回状态码。

    2. 错误消息(Error Message):当命令执行失败时,系统会输出相应的错误消息。这些错误消息可以帮助用户了解具体的错误原因和解决方法。错误消息通常输出到标准错误输出(stderr)。可以通过重定向标准错误输出到文件,或者使用命令`2>`将其输出到特定文件。

    3. 进程状态(Process Status):Linux系统中的进程可以有不同的状态,包括运行中(Running)、停止(Stopped)、挂起(Suspended)、僵尸(Zombie)等。可以使用命令`ps`查看系统中的进程状态。例如,`ps aux`命令会列出所有用户的进程,并显示其状态、CPU利用率等信息。

    4. 磁盘空间状态(Disk Space Status):Linux系统中,可以使用命令`df`查看磁盘空间的使用情况。该命令会显示每个文件系统的使用量、剩余空间等信息。常用的参数如下:
    – `-h`:以人类可读的方式显示磁盘空间。
    – `-T`:显示文件系统的类型。

    5. 网络连接状态(Network Connection Status):Linux系统中的网络连接状态可以使用多个命令来查看,例如:
    – `ifconfig`:显示网络接口(包括IP地址、子网掩码等)的信息。
    – `netstat`:显示网络连接的信息,包括当前的连接数、端口状态等。
    – `ping`:测试两台计算机之间的连通性。

    总之,Linux命令输出的状态信息可以帮助用户了解系统的运行情况和执行结果,从而进行相应的操作和调整。不同的命令会输出不同类型的状态信息,用户可以根据需求选择相应的命令来查看所需的状态。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Linux命令有多种方式来输出状态信息。下面我们将从不同的方面讲解Linux命令输出状态的方法和操作流程。

    1. 进程状态的输出

    在Linux中,可以使用top命令来实时查看系统的进程状态。使用top命令可以实时查看系统的CPU使用率、内存使用率、进程的PID(进程ID)、进程的状态、进程的运行时间等信息。

    使用方法: 在终端中输入top命令后,按下Enter键即可打开top命令的界面。在top命令界面中,可以按不同的键来切换显示不同的状态信息,如按‘1’键可以显示每个CPU的使用率,按‘m’键可以按内存使用率进行排序,按‘c’键可以显示完整的命令行。

    2. 网络状态的输出

    使用ifconfig命令可以查看网络接口的配置和状态信息。ifconfig命令可以输出网络接口的IP地址、MAC地址、接收和发送的数据包数量等信息。在终端中输入ifconfig命令后,会显示系统中所有的网络接口的状态信息。

    使用方法: 在终端中输入ifconfig命令后,按下Enter键即可显示网络接口的状态信息。可以使用ifconfig加上网络接口名称(如eth0)的方式来查看指定网络接口的状态信息。

    3. 硬盘状态的输出

    使用df命令可以查看系统中硬盘的使用情况。df命令可以输出硬盘的总容量、已使用的容量、剩余的容量等信息。在终端中输入df命令后,会显示系统中所有硬盘的使用情况。

    使用方法: 在终端中输入df命令后,按下Enter键即可显示硬盘的使用情况。可以使用df加上文件路径的方式来查看指定路径所在的分区的使用情况。

    4. 内存状态的输出

    使用free命令可以查看系统中内存的使用情况。free命令可以输出系统总的内存大小、已使用的内存大小、剩余的内存大小等信息。在终端中输入free命令后,会显示系统内存的使用情况。

    使用方法: 在终端中输入free命令后,按下Enter键即可显示系统内存的使用情况。

    5. 系统状态的输出

    使用uname命令可以查看系统的信息和内核的版本。uname命令可以输出系统的名称、内核的名称、内核的版本等信息。在终端中输入uname命令后,会显示系统的信息和内核的版本。

    使用方法: 在终端中输入uname命令后,按下Enter键即可显示系统的信息和内核的版本。

    以上就是Linux命令输出状态的方法和操作流程。不同的命令可以输出不同的状态信息,可以根据具体的需求选择合适的命令来查看系统的状态信息。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部